In the aerospace industry, space is at a premium. Every component needs to be as small and lightweight as possible without sacrificing functionality. That's where our Tiny Square Magnets come in. They can be used in a whole bunch of applications due to their compact size.
One major area where they're used is in avionics systems. Avionics are the electronic systems used on aircraft, spacecraft, and satellites. These systems need to be extremely reliable and precise. Tiny Square Magnets are used in sensors within these avionics. For example, they can be used in magnetic sensors that detect changes in the magnetic field. These sensors are crucial for navigation, attitude control, and even detecting the presence of other objects in space.
Let's say you're flying a satellite. It needs to know its orientation in space accurately. Magnetic sensors with Tiny Square Magnets can measure the Earth's magnetic field and help the satellite figure out which way is up, down, left, or right. This is essential for keeping the satellite in the right orbit and ensuring that its communication and observation equipment are pointed in the right direction.
Another application is in actuators. Actuators are devices that convert energy into motion. In aerospace, they're used to control various parts of the aircraft or spacecraft, like flaps, valves, and doors. Tiny Square Magnets can be used in electromagnetic actuators. When an electric current is applied, the magnetic field created by the magnet causes a mechanical movement. This allows for precise control of these components.

In addition to satellites and aircraft, Tiny Square Magnets are also used in space exploration vehicles. For example, rovers on Mars need to have reliable sensors and actuators. Our magnets can be used in the wheels' motors to provide the necessary torque for movement. They can also be used in the scientific instruments on the rover to detect magnetic properties of the Martian soil.
